您的位置:首页 > 其它

zabbix服务端安装教程

2017-10-10 16:03 429 查看
准备环境
#wget http://jaist.dl.sourceforge.net/project/zabbix/ZABBIX%20Latest%20Stable/3.0.1/zabbix-3.0.1.tar.gz #rpm -Uvh http://mirror.webtatic.com/yum/el6/latest.rpm #yum install httpd php54w php54w-gd php54w-mbstring php54w-bcmath php54w-xmlwriter php54w-mysql
#yum install mysql-server mysql-devel net-snmp-devel libxml2-devel OpenIPMI-devel libssh2-devel fping curl-devel
#wget http://iksemel.googlecode.com/files/iksemel-1.4.tar.gz #tar xf iksemel-1.4.tar.gz
#cd iksemel-1.4
#./configure
#make && make install
#wget https://curl.haxx.se/download/curl-7.20.0.tar.gz --no-check-certificate
#tar xf curl-7.20.0.tar.gz
#cd curl-7.20.0

#./configure --without-libssh2

#make && make install
#mv /usr/lib64/libcurl.so.4 /usr/lib64/libcurl.so.4_bak
#ln -s /usr/local/lib/libcurl.so.4.2.0 /usr/lib64/libcurl.so.4
#mv /usr/bin/curl /usr/bin/curl_7.19
# ln -s /usr/local/bin/curl /usr/bin/curl

安装zabbix
#useradd zabbix
#./configure --enable-server --enable-agent --with-mysql --enable-ipv6 --with-net-snmp --with-libcurl --with-libxml2 --prefix=/usr/local/zabbix --with-ssh2 --with-openipmi
#make insatll
#cp frontends /var/www/html/zabbix
#cd /var/www/html/zabbix
#wget https://raw.githubusercontent.com/OneOaaS/graphtrees/master/graphtree3-0-1.patch #patch -Np0 <graphtree3-0-1.patch

安装过程中数据脚本要手动导入
zabbix-3.0.1/database/mysql
# mysql -uroot -p123 zabbix < schema.sql
# mysql -uroot -p123 zabbix < images.sql
# mysql -uroot -p123 zabbix < data.sql

修改zabbix配置文件数据库信息
#vim /usr/local/zabbix/etc/zabbix_server.conf

安装后默认账户
user:Admin, password:zabbix

开启web中文语言支持
#vim /var/www/html/zabbix/include/locales.inc.php

解决中文图片乱码问题
#vim /var/www/html/zabbix/include/defines.inc.php

#修改第93行define('ZBX_FONT_NAME', 'msyh');
#修改第45行改为 define('ZBX_GRAPH_FONT_NAME', 'msyh')
然后下载微软楷体(simkai),传入/home/www/zabbix/fonts 目录

参考链接http://www.linuxzone.net/monitor/81.html
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  zabbix